How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Sacramento?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Sacramento Studio Apartments | $1,655 | $690 | $2,900 |
| Sacramento 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,851 | $739 | $5,377 |
| Sacramento 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,168 | $575 | $10,000+ |
| Sacramento 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,581 | $755 | $7,700 |
| Sacramento 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,602 | $599 | $5,225 |
| Sacramento 5 Bedroom Apartments | $1,282 | $805 | $4,579 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Short-term Sacramento Apartments
What is the Cheapest Short-term apartment in Sacramento?
Currently the most affordable Short-term Apartment in Sacramento is at Coralaire Apartments listed at $1,122.
How much is the average rent for a Short-term Sacramento Apartment?
The average rent for a Short-term Apartment in Sacramento is $1,904.
What is the largest Short-term Sacramento Apartment for rent?
Today's Short-term apartment with the most square footage in Sacramento is a 1,894 square feet unit starting from $5,225 at 761 Ashwick Loop.
What is the average size for Sacramento Short-term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Short-term rental in Sacramento is currently at 665 sq ft.
